SAY offers long term affordable housing for former foster youth, youth who are pregnant or parenting, and young adults who may be homeless. Our programs offer a safe place to live, case management, job & educational support, counseling referrals, and mentoring.
Our goal is for each resident to have privacy and independence, yet be able to access support when they feel they need it. This is achieved through providing private rooms, with shared kitchen and dining spaces, recreation, and computer lab areas. Employment services are offered on site, and all tenants are engaged in the community through school, work and volunteer activities.
